description Wireless Power Transfer (WPT) is an innovative and promising solution for charging Electric Vehicles (EVs) without physical connections. This review explores the advancements, challenges, and methodologies associated with WPT technology, including its stationary and dynamic charging capabilities. The paper examines key components such as inductive charging systems, compensation topologies, coil configurations, and design considerations for efficient power transfer. Emphasis is placed on addressing challenges like misalignment tolerance, air gap efficiency, and high-frequency operations. Emerging technologies, such as hybrid topologies and dynamic charging infrastructures, are also discussed for their potential to reduce battery size, improve environmental sustainability, and increase EV adoption. Despite current limitations in cost and efficiency, ongoing research and development aim to optimize WPT systems, making them a viable alternative to traditional plug-in charging methods.
